Ingredients
0 servings

2 cupsrolled oats

1 teaspoonground cinnamon

1 teaspoonbaking powder

1 teaspoonsalt

1 tablespoonbrown sugar

1 tablespoonground flaxseed

3 tablespoonswater

1 cupoatmilk
plain, oat yeah

⅓ cuphoney

3 tablespoonscoconut oil
melted

1 teaspoonvanilla extract

¼ cupdried cranberries

¼ cupsliced almonds

¼ cupdairy-free chocolate mini chips
Instructions
Step 1
Preheat oven to 350F and prepare a 9-inch square baking dish with parchment paper.
Step 2
In a large bowl, combine the oats, cinnamon, baking powder, salt, and brown sugar.
Step 3
To create flax egg, stir together ground flax and water in a small bowl. Let sit until it comes together.
Step 4
In a medium bowl, whisk together Oat Yeah, honey, coconut oil, and vanilla extract. Pour into dry ingredients and give a stir. Mix in flax egg. Stir until just combined.
Step 5
Fold in dried cranberries, sliced almonds, and mini chips. Transfer to prepared baking dish and spread evenly.
Step 6
Bake for 45-50 minutes, until golden and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
Step 7
Let cool then slice into squares.
